Types of Treadmills
When it comes to selecting a treadmill, it is important to comprehend the different types readily available in the market. Here are the main categories:
1. Handbook TreadmillsSystem: These treadmills have a simple style and depend on the user's efforts to move the belt.Pros: More budget friendly, quieter operation, no electrical power needed.Cons: Limited features, may not supply the exact same variety of workout intensity.2. Motorized TreadmillsMechanism: Powered by a motor that drives the belt, enabling users to walk or run at a set rate.Pros: Greater variety of speeds and inclines, geared up with numerous features such as heart rate displays and workout programs.Cons: More pricey and might require more upkeep.3. Folding TreadmillsMechanism: Designed for those with limited space, these treadmills can be folded for easy storage.Pros: Space-saving, frequently motorized, versatile features.Cons: May be less long lasting than non-folding models.4. Commercial TreadmillsSystem: High-quality machines designed for usage in gyms and gym.Pros: Built to withstand heavy usage, advanced functions, typically include guarantees.Cons: Pricey and not ideal for home usage due to size.5. Treadmills offer numerous advantages that can add to one's total health and wellness goals. A few of these advantages consist of:

When picking a treadmill, possible purchasers should think about a number of crucial elements:

How often should I use a treadmill?
It is recommended to use a treadmill at least 3 to five times a week, integrating numerous strength levels for best results.
2. Can I slim down by utilizing a treadmill?
Yes, constant usage of a treadmill can add to weight reduction, particularly when integrated with a well balanced diet plan and strength training.
3. What is the very best speed to stroll on a treadmill for novices?
A speed of 3 to 4 miles per hour is an appropriate variety for beginners. It's vital to begin slow and slowly increase speed as comfort and stamina improve.
4. Do I need to use a treadmill if I currently run outdoors?
Using a treadmill can supply extra benefits, such as controlled environments and varied workouts (incline, periods) that are not always possible outdoors.
5. How do I maintain my treadmill?
Regular maintenance includes oiling the belt, cleaning the deck and console, and examining the motor for optimal efficiency.
